Learn, develop and test Regular Expressions for the .NET platform. The .NET Regular Expression Designer is a free download for Windows that helps you learn, develop and test regular expressions.

RegViz is a tool for debugging JavaScript regular expressions in a visual way. Advanced highlighting helps you to understand the structure and purpose of a regular expression and to detect bugs therein.

What RegExpEditor is can be said easyest by telling what it is not: It is not an editor for regular expressions. Although it can be used for this purpose. Instead RegExpEditor is a text editor that allows you to alter text using regular expressions.
